BCS preliminary test likely to be deferred
Staff Correspondent
In the wake of raging floods, the Public Service Commission (PSC) is considering to defer preliminary test of the 25th BCS examination scheduled for Friday.The PSC has convened a meeting to discuss the issue as the flood situation has deteriorated alarmingly, a source close to the PSC chairman told The Daily Star yesterday. "The meeting will be held at 9.00am tomorrow (Wednesday)," he said. Examinees from some areas, especially greater Sylhet, may face difficulty in taking part in the exam because of severe flooding, with educational institutions closed and communications mostly cut off in the region. The preliminary test is scheduled to take place at different centres in Dhaka, Chittagong, Rajshahi, Khulna, Barisal and Sylhet. But all the four examination centres in Sylhet -- MC College, Government Women's College, Sylhet Government College and C Aided high School -- have been closed for indefinite period because of floods that swamped the entire city.
